I needed a privacy screen because some of the work I do is confidential and I needed a way to prevent people next to me from peering over and see the information I’m working on. Or, it could be that I’m gaming when I’m not supposed to.Either way, I installed these via the thin adhesive strips instead of the sliders because my monitor lacked a rim or frame. You need to use all of the ones in the pack because if you’re only doing some edges but not all, it’ll cause the screen to look blurry. It will also darken the screen but putting my monitor at 100% brightness does make what’s in my screen more obvious. If you ran out of the thin ones, nothing’s stopping you from cutting the smaller ones into thin ones. Personally, I think it would be better to provide extra thin ones because they give you the exact amount, not accounting for mistakes.It serves its purpose, provides privacy, looks great, and the adhesive is not too obvious once the screen. For what it costs, it’s great if you have dual monitors.
